Researchers at Moffitt Cancer Center have made significant strides in the field of prostate cancer treatment with the development of three mathematical biomarkers that can help physicians tailor adaptive therapy to individual patients. These biomarkers, calculated from routine prostate-specific antigen (PSA) blood tests, have the potential to predict treatment outcomes early in the treatment process. This breakthrough could revolutionize the way prostate cancer is managed, allowing for more effective and targeted treatment plans.

The biomarkers were developed using complex mathematical models that analyzed data from routine PSA tests, which are commonly used to monitor prostate cancer progression. By identifying specific patterns and trends in PSA levels, the biomarkers can provide insights into a patient's response to treatment, enabling physicians to make informed decisions about adjusting therapy.
